About the Role
Join the Cheshire and Wirral Partnership NHS Foundation Trust as a Fitness Instructor, where you'll support vulnerable adults and young people in improving their mental and physical health. This part-time role involves creating tailored fitness programs and working within a dynamic hospital environment, making a meaningful impact on patients' recovery journeys.
Responsibilities
- Manage referrals and provide gym inductions.
- Develop individualized fitness programs for patients.
- Conduct exercise sessions on wards and in the gym.
- Collaborate with clinical staff for patient care.
- Adapt activities to meet changing patient needs.
Requirements
- Level 2 fitness instructor certification (REPS recognized).
- Experience with vulnerable populations is desirable.
- Strong communication skills to motivate patients.
- Ability to work in a team-oriented environment.
- Understanding of fitness impacts on mental health.
